Nestled in the suburban tranquility of the London Borough of Richmond upon Thames, Whitton (London) train station is a cozy transit point that acts as a gateway to the bustling energy of central London and beyond. Ideal for commuters and casual travelers alike, the station is situated on the Hounslow Loop Line, providing convenient access to numerous destinations.
Whitton (London) station is designed to cater to a diverse range of passengers. It provides essential facilities including ticket machines, with accessible options available for those travelling with a Disabled Persons Railcard. The ticket office is operational from early morning until late on weekdays and slightly adjusted hours over the weekend, ensuring passengers can purchase or collect tickets at their convenience. For those who prefer a cashless experience, smartcard validators are available to streamline your journey.
Accessibility is a notable feature at Whitton (London). The station proudly offers step-free access to all platforms, making travel seamless for individuals with mobility challenges. Accessible toilets are available adjacent to the ticket office, however, general seating areas and waiting rooms are not present at the station. Although staff help isn't available, customer help points and assistance from the train guard are accessible for travelers requiring additional support.
For those planning onward travel from Whitton, the station is well-connected with various transport modes. Bus services facilitate easy transit to local destinations such as Hounslow, Twickenham, and Feltham, with stops conveniently located on High Street. While there are no dedicated cycle hire facilities, the station does offer ample bicycle storage with 32 spaces right at the booking hall entrance.

Nestled in the picturesque Chiltern Hills, Great Missenden train station is not just a portal to some of England's most stunning landscapes but also a splendid hub connecting passengers to a variety of destinations. Whether you're a daily commuter heading to the bustling streets of London or a traveler seeking the charms of quaint nearby towns, this station accommodates your journey with ease and efficiency.
Great Missenden Station ensures convenience with its comprehensive facilities. Ticket purchasing is seamless, with a ticket office open all week, complemented by accessible, height-adjustable ticket machines available outside the station. Smartcards, however, are not issued here, and it's worth knowing that validators are not present either. Despite this, collecting tickets bought online is hassle-free.
The station is fitted with an induction loop, aiding those with hearing impairments, and staff assistance is available throughout the week. Should you need help, rest assured it's just around the corner with customer help points positioning at strategic spots. However, if you're carrying large baggage, note that there is no luggage storage service.
Accessibility is key at Great Missenden Station. Many platforms are equipped for step-free access, although you might encounter steep ramps or have to navigate through the street for certain platforms. While accessible tickets machines and train ramps are present, there are no wheelchair services and accessible toilets are absent. While there are no dining facilities or shops within the station, the adjacent areas provide ample opportunities to satiate hunger or indulge in some retail therapy. Moreover, the station is covered with public Wi-Fi, ensuring that you're always connected, whether for work or leisure. Payphones are also available for those needing a reliable means of communication. The station is cyclist-friendly too, with a substantial bike storage area equipped with stands and shelters.
If you're driving, you'll find a car park operating 24/7 with ample spaces available. With reasonable parking charges, it’s a convenient option if you wish to leave your vehicle securely while you travel.
